The first step towards plotting a qualitative frequency distribution is to create a table of the given or collected data. For example, let's say you want to determine the distribution of colors in a bag of Skittles. You open up a bag, and you find that there are 15 red, 7 orange, 7 yellow, 13 green, and 8 purple.

Step 1: Code and Sort Qualitative Data to Analyze in Excel We will transform the qualitative data into numerical values using codes. Then, we will sort the data to prepare for the next step. Our Likert Scale has 5 levels, therefore the values will be like this: Strongly Agree -> 5. Agree -> 4. Neutral -> 3. Disagree -> 2. Strongly Disagree -> 1.

A pie chart (or a circle chart) is a circular statistical graphic divided into slices to illustrate numerical proportion. The whole circle represents 100% of the data, and the slices of the pie represent a percentage breakdown of the sublevels. A typical pie chart looks like this:

12.6 Graphing two qualitative variables. The relationship between two qualitative variables can be explored using: Stacked bar charts;; Side-by-side bar charts; or; Dot charts.; Many variations of these graphs are possible.. Two graphs that are used to display qualitative data are pie charts and bar graphs. In a pie chart, categories of data are represented by wedges in a circle and are proportional in size to the percent of individuals in each category. In a bar graph, the length of the bar for each category is proportional to the number or percent of individuals.
